Up-Regulated Expression of MCM7 is a Poor Prognostic Factor in Colorectal Cancer

Abstract: Objective: Colorectal cancer (CRC) is one of the most common malignancies worldwide. MCM7 is one of the important components of DNA replication complex involved in cancer progression. At present, the significance of MCM7 and its mechanisms in CRC development are still unclear. Materials and Methods:Gene expression data of CRC was downloaded from Gene Expression Omnibus (GEO) and TCGA databases.
